
Deputy Prime Minister and Interior Minister Sheikh Mohammad Al-Khaled Al-Hamad Al-Sabah on Thursday said the State offers security bodies and personnel all forms of support.
Opening the new Security Forces command center and camp in Sulaibiya, Sheikh Mohammad said that the giant project reflects the limitless backing by His Highness the Amir Sheikh Sabah Al-Ahmad Al-Jaber Al-Sabah and His Highness the Crown Prince Sheikh Nawaf Al-Ahmad Al-Jaber Al-Sabah, to national security.
Sheikh Mohammad was joined by Minister of Public Works and Minister of Electricity and Water Abdulaziz Al-Ibrahim in opening one of the biggest construction projects of the Interior Ministry. Senior officials from the two ministries attended the opening ceremony.
He underlined the role by the security bodies to preserve stability of the country, which is necessary for investment and development.
He added that the new building is one of several projects within the framework of a policy for developing and modernizing the Ministry's infrastructure, in close cooperation with the Ministry of Public Works.
He expressed hope, that the rest of development plans of all the security projects would be completed soon.
The project is "an integrated entity of utilities and services", Minister of Public Works and Minister of Electricity and Water Abdulaziz Al-Ibrahim said. It is a huge project Kuwaiti people are bound to be proud of.
Total costs of the project, built on an area of 630,000 square meters, have hit KD 57 million, said Al-Ibrahim, noting that they had exerted utmost efforts to abolish all obstacles facing work on it.
Preparedness and readiness of the security forces and upgrading their efficiency and performance constitute the major concern of all the officials of the Interior Ministry, the ministry's Undersecretary Lt.General Sulaiman Al-Fahad, said.
Plans for developing and streamlining the national security system is closely watched by Interior Minister Sheikh Mohammad Al-Khaled who supports all efforts to provide security personnel with a favorable environment to perform their mission, Al-Fahad added.
Interior Ministry's Assistant Undersecretary for Special Forces Affairs Major General Mahmoud Al-Doseri said that the project includes several facilities for education, training and sports in addition to dormitories, shooting ranges, a mosque, an Olympic size swimming pool, and clinic, besides other buildings.
